Zoboomafoo
1999 · Released · 26 min · United States, Canada · English
Zoboomafoo is a live-action/animated children's television series co-produced by PBS Kids, CINAR Corporation (now folded into WildBrain) and the Kratt brothers' Earth Creatures company for PBS that premiered on January 25, 1999 and ended on November 21, 2001 with two seasons and a total of 65 episodes. After the original run on public television, reruns were shown on PBS Kids Sprout until 2012. A creation of the Kratt Brothers (Chris and Martin Kratt), it features an anthropomorphic Coquerel's sifaka lemur named Zoboomafoo, performed by Canadian puppeteer Gord Robertson and mainly portrayed by a lemur named Jovian, along with a collection of returned animal guests.
